APGO Launches Pilot Mentoring Program

 

The APGO is pleased to announce that we will be commencing our Pilot Mentoring Program this March 2015. There was a call out six months ago for volunteers and we currently have a small number of mentors and mentees to initiate the program. Starting small will allow us to closely monitor every step of the process and determine whether or not we can sustain the program over a longer period of time given the current staff resources that we have. We will also survey participants about their experience and get their feedback on what works, areas to improve and resources that will be helpful to them. The trial consists of matching the mentors with the mentees based on industry, expertise and soft skills.
